Using eye-tracking technology in Neuromarketing.

Consuela-Mădălina Gheorghe1, Victor Lorin Purcărea1, Iuliana-Raluca Gheorghe1

  • 1Department of Marketing and Medical Technology, "Carol Davila" University of Medicine and Pharmacy, Bucharest, Romania.

Romanian Journal of Ophthalmology
|April 24, 2023
PubMed
Summary

Eye tracking in neuromarketing is crucial for understanding consumer buying intent for medical products. Combining eye tracking with marketing research reveals unconscious preferences, preventing ineffective campaigns.

Keywords:
Neuromarketingeye trackinggaze movementsvisual elements

Area of Science:

  • Neuromarketing
  • Consumer Behavior
  • Marketing Research

Background:

  • Traditional marketing research may not fully capture unconscious consumer decision-making processes.
  • Understanding consumer intent is vital for effective marketing of medical products and services.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To review the significance and advantages of employing eye tracking within neuromarketing.
  • To analyze existing literature on eye tracking applications in marketing.

Main Methods:

  • Systematic review of research papers and articles.
  • Analysis of publications from major scientific databases (Scopus, PubMed, Elsevier, Springer, Science Direct).
  • Synthesis of findings on eye tracking in neuromarketing.

Main Results:

  • Eye tracking is a key tool for assessing consumer intent to purchase medical products.
  • Integrating eye tracking with standard marketing methods uncovers subconscious influences on consumer choice.
  • Neuromarketing strategies incorporating eye tracking can optimize marketing spend.

Conclusions:

  • Eye tracking significantly enhances neuromarketing by revealing hidden consumer preferences.
  • This technology aids in developing more effective marketing campaigns for medical goods and services.
  • Neuromarketing, particularly with eye tracking, offers a pathway to reduce marketing expenditure on unsuccessful strategies.
